James I. Marik

March 16, 1949 — February 16, 2010

James Marik, 60, of Rochester Hills, Michigan passed away Tuesday, February 16 at home following his battle with cancer. He was the son of Robert and Harriet (Mills) Marik, Oak Harbor, Ohio. His father preceeded him in death. From an early age, Jim was a talented musician. Upon graduation from Salem-Oak Harbor High School in 1967, he pursued his career in music and radio broadcasting. Also known as "J. R. Nelson", his voice was heard around the world. He was one of the founding members of the original Z-100 Morning Zoo in New York City. His work also included voice promotions for MTV, NFL Network, Busch Gardens and many others. He spent many years on air in the Cleveland and Columbus markets. He most recently worked for CBS Radio in Detroit. Even through his illness, he found great enjoyment playing keyboards in a country band with his brother-in-law, Mike McGrath. His love of music never ceased.
